Download This Wednesday's Thing 3D Rig Made in Maya

The rig features full finger controls and a procedural auto-walk system.

Sonu Saini, a talented Rigging Artist and Animator, has recently paid tribute to the Wednesday and The Addams Family series by unveiling a new 3D Thing rig made using Autodesk Maya and making said rig available to download.

Boasting clean deformation and hierarchy, the rig comes with corrective blendshapes, custom attributes, and a procedural auto-walk system that lets you set up a walking hand for your projects quickly and easily. Furthermore, the setup features global scalable controls, IK/FK control setup, and full finger controls, allowing you to pose the hand according to your preferences
